Research Overview: MC1R Antagonism and Melanogenesis Inhibition

The primary investigative utility of Nonapeptide-1 200mg centers on its competitive binding affinity for the Melanocortin-1 Receptor (MC1R) located on the surface of melanocytes. Under baseline conditions, the binding of $\alpha$-MSH to MC1R activates adenylate cyclase, driving an intracellular accumulation of cyclic adenosine monophosphate (cAMP) and triggering the downstream transcription of tyrosinase—the rate-limiting enzyme in melanin synthesis.

Key areas of active scientific investigation utilizing Nonapeptide-1 200mg include:

  • Competitive Receptor Antagonism Kinetics: Modeling the specific molecular interactions where Nonapeptide-1 blocks $\alpha$-MSH from occupying the MC1R binding site, preventing receptor activation without initiating intrinsic signaling.

  • Tyrosinase Enzymatic Regulation: Tracking the subsequent down-regulation of tyrosinase enzyme activity and mapping the overall decrease in baseline eumelanin production in vitro.

  • Melanosome Translocation Signaling: Investigating the cellular feedback mechanisms that govern the maturation and structural transfer of melanosomes from melanocytes to surrounding keratinocytes.

  • Topical Permeation and Flux Modeling: Evaluating the trans-epidermal diffusion parameters, localized concentration profiles, and structural stability of the nonapeptide chain when presented in liquid or lipid-based emulsion simulations.
